I suspect that's because rail users are more likely to have jobs which can be done remotely.
The writer might also consider that short distances between bus stops helps people who cannot easily walk longer distances.
London is trying out some services which have fewer stops, such as the Bakerloop route which follows a proposed route for a new Tube line. Perhaps this combination offer is a good choice at least for urban areas.
